The size of freezers is measured in cubic feet. A typical upright freezer can hold up 17 cubic feet or more of food. The amount of space you will need for your freezer will depend on the size of your food items. A rule of thumb is that a cubic foot can hold around 25 pounds of food, however, weight and volume do not necessarily match exactly.
There are four freezer sizes available: compact units that are 5 or less cubic feet small units that are between 5 and 9 cubic feet, medium units that are between 10 to 18 cubic feet, and large units above 18. one to meet your needs. There are three primary types of freezer which are upright chest, deep and upright. The upright freezers are equipped with several shelves, and can be accessible via a door mounted on the front. They typically have less capacity than deep and chest freezers.
Chest freezers provide a huge amount of storage space, accessible via the door that is mounted on the top. They have a greater capacity for storage than upright freezers, however they're often more difficult to manage. Deep freezers offer a huge storage capacity and can be hard to access due to the deep design.
